Fuel prices soar in remote Australia, straining families and essential services
2 hours ago
Fuel prices in remote Australian communities have surged, causing hardships for families, particularly in Ltyentye Apurte. One local family's weekly shopping costs have risen from $600 to $800, exacerbating an already challenging situation due to high living costs. Community leaders highlight the cascading effects on essential services like medical appointments and access to education programs.
